For hospitals and VA medical centers, keeping at-risk patients safe has traditionally meant one expensive thing: sitters. A staff member assigned to physically shadow a patient around the clock so they don’t wander, fall, or elope. It works — but the cost is enormous, and it doesn’t scale.

One of MGM’s VA clients decided to measure exactly what real-time locating could save by replacing those sitters with SecurTRAK PatienTRAK. The results make the business case for life-safety RTLS impossible to ignore.


The Numbers

The facility studied 16 at-risk patients who had previously required around-the-clock sitter coverage. Providing 24/7 coverage takes roughly 3.5 full-time-equivalent staff (FTEs) per patient once you account for shifts, breaks, and days off.

By using SecurTRAK PatienTRAK to monitor those patients in real time instead, the facility saved approximately:

And that figure is conservative. It was calculated using a sitter wage of just $10 per hour — the savings grow substantially with higher-paid staff. And there is no limit to the number of patients the system can monitor simultaneously. A larger at-risk population means proportionally larger savings.

Key ROI Figures

Patients studied 16
FTEs required per patient (24/7 sitter) 3.5
Savings per patient, per year $102,000
Total annual savings $1.63 million
Sitter wage used in calculation $10/hr (conservative)

Why the Technology Matters: Don’t Repeat the $543M Mistake

Not all RTLS is created equal. The VA’s own experience with a $543 million Wi-Fi-based RTLS contract — which the Inspector General found had $431 million obligated without a functional system — demonstrates what happens when life-safety location is built on the wrong technology. PatienTRAK succeeds because it’s built on purpose-engineered RF that penetrates hospital construction, not repurposed data networking.
